The Bourg-Saint-Maurice station, opened in 1913, serves the line from Saint-Pierre-d'Albigny to Bourg-Saint-Maurice, in other words the Tarentaise line, which in winter allows skiers to go on to Les Arcs, Tignes, Val-d'Isère, La Rosière and Sainte-Foy-Tarentaise. For the 1992 Olympic Winter Games, the station was expanded and refurbished. It is above all a regional station served by TER Rhône-Alpes trains, but during the winter season, traffic increases to transport skiers, and the station is served by mainline trains (TGV, Thalys...)
